Conde Duque (Centro de Cultura Contemporánea Condeduque) is Madrid metropolis's leading cultural venues. The entire venue has spaces for all potential occasions and is close by the Gran Via and Royal Palace. The venue options an auditorium with a capability of over 260 folks and two massive exhibition rooms which can be mixed into one.

Since its institution in 1981, Lola Moriarty’s gallery has been a hotspot for artists on the Movida scene and a haven for the Spanish avant-garde and modern art. She options plenty of photographers, but you can even discover video art, paintings and video art that adds a splash of freshness to Madrid’s sometimes-staid art world. Tropical Modernism was an architectural fashion developed in West Africa in the Forties. It was strikingly totally different from the colonial era buildings that got here earlier than it, and likewise higher suited to the hot and humid situations of the country.
